The low cost MPV by Dacia in Romania has already been shown to you through renderings. Built on the Logan platform, the 7-8 seater will be seen for the first time in 2012. Codenamed J92, the Dacia MPV will be 4.5 meters long and arrive with the Renault-Nissan group’s 1.5-liter K9K diesel engine producing about 85 bhp.
This will be Dacia’s first shot at the MPV market.

The Dacia Logan MCV (Multi Convivial Vehicle) was launched at the 2006 Paris Motor Show. Production of the Logan MCV began in October 2006 and till now Dacia has produced more than 300,000 Logan MCVs.
